Bnei Sakhnin F.C. (Arabic: اتحاد أبناء سخنين, romanized: Ittiḥād ’Abnā’ Saḫnīn, Hebrew: איחוד בני סכנין, romanized: Iḥud Bnei Sakhnin, lit. 'Sons of Sakhnin United') is an Israeli professional football club based at the Doha Stadium in Sakhnin. They are the most successful club among the Arab-Israeli clubs in the country, having won the State Cup in 2004.
